~ubuntu-branches/ubuntu/trusty/glibmm2.4/trusty

« back to all changes in this revision

Viewing changes to docs/reference/html/classGio_1_1NetworkService.html

  • Committer: Package Import Robot
  • Author(s): Martin Pitt
  • Date: 2012-02-22 07:01:47 UTC
  • mfrom: (1.2.68)
  • Revision ID: package-import@ubuntu.com-20120222070147-mjn5l85oc48061da
Tags: 2.31.18-0ubuntu1
* New upstream release
* debian/watch: Look for unstable versions.

Show diffs side-by-side

added added

removed removed

Lines of Context:
14
14
 <tbody>
15
15
 <tr style="height: 56px;">
16
16
  <td style="padding-left: 0.5em;">
17
 
   <div id="projectname">glibmm&#160;<span id="projectnumber">2.31.16</span></div>
 
17
   <div id="projectname">glibmm&#160;<span id="projectnumber">2.31.18</span></div>
18
18
  </td>
19
19
 </tr>
20
20
 </tbody>
117
117
<div class="textblock"><p>A GSocketConnectable for resolving SRV records. </p>
118
118
<p>Like <a class="el" href="classGio_1_1NetworkAddress.html" title="A SocketConnectable for resolving hostnames.">NetworkAddress</a> does with hostnames, <a class="el" href="classGio_1_1NetworkService.html" title="A GSocketConnectable for resolving SRV records.">NetworkService</a> provides an easy way to resolve a SRV record, and then attempt to connect to one of the hosts that implements that service, handling service priority/weighting, multiple IP addresses, and multiple address families.</p>
119
119
<p>See <a class="el" href="classGio_1_1SrvTarget.html" title="DNS SRV record target.">SrvTarget</a> for more information about SRV records, and see <a class="el" href="classGio_1_1SocketConnectable.html" title="Interface for potential socket endpoints.">SocketConnectable</a> for and example of using the connectable interface.</p>
120
 
<dl class="since_2_24"><dt><b><a class="el" href="since_2_24.html#_since_2_24000025">Since glibmm 2.24:</a></b></dt><dd></dd></dl>
 
120
<dl class="since_2_24"><dt><b><a class="el" href="since_2_24.html#_since_2_24000027">Since glibmm 2.24:</a></b></dt><dd></dd></dl>
121
121
</div><hr/><h2>Constructor &amp; Destructor Documentation</h2>
122
122
<a class="anchor" id="a991fb9d21ee21f41b0f6f78c57ba354b"></a><!-- doxytag: member="Gio::NetworkService::~NetworkService" ref="a991fb9d21ee21f41b0f6f78c57ba354b" args="()" -->
123
123
<div class="memitem">
185
185
 
186
186
<p>Gets the domain that <em>srv</em> serves. </p>
187
187
<p>This might be either UTF-8 or ASCII-encoded, depending on what <em>srv</em> was created with.</p>
188
 
<dl class="since_2_22"><dt><b><a class="el" href="since_2_22.html#_since_2_22000075">Since glibmm 2.22:</a></b></dt><dd></dd></dl>
 
188
<dl class="since_2_22"><dt><b><a class="el" href="since_2_22.html#_since_2_22000076">Since glibmm 2.22:</a></b></dt><dd></dd></dl>
189
189
<dl class="return"><dt><b>Returns:</b></dt><dd><em>srv's</em> domain name. </dd></dl>
190
190
 
191
191
</div>
205
205
<div class="memdoc">
206
206
 
207
207
<p>Gets <em>srv's</em> protocol name (eg, "tcp"). </p>
208
 
<dl class="since_2_22"><dt><b><a class="el" href="since_2_22.html#_since_2_22000074">Since glibmm 2.22:</a></b></dt><dd></dd></dl>
 
208
<dl class="since_2_22"><dt><b><a class="el" href="since_2_22.html#_since_2_22000075">Since glibmm 2.22:</a></b></dt><dd></dd></dl>
209
209
<dl class="return"><dt><b>Returns:</b></dt><dd><em>srv's</em> protocol name. </dd></dl>
210
210
 
211
211
</div>
226
226
 
227
227
<p>Get's the URI scheme used to resolve proxies. </p>
228
228
<p>By default, the service name is used as scheme.</p>
229
 
<dl class="since_2_26"><dt><b><a class="el" href="since_2_26.html#_since_2_26000209">Since glibmm 2.26:</a></b></dt><dd></dd></dl>
 
229
<dl class="since_2_26"><dt><b><a class="el" href="since_2_26.html#_since_2_26000214">Since glibmm 2.26:</a></b></dt><dd></dd></dl>
230
230
<dl class="return"><dt><b>Returns:</b></dt><dd><em>srv's</em> scheme name. </dd></dl>
231
231
 
232
232
</div>
246
246
<div class="memdoc">
247
247
 
248
248
<p>Gets <em>srv's</em> service name (eg, "ldap"). </p>
249
 
<dl class="since_2_22"><dt><b><a class="el" href="since_2_22.html#_since_2_22000073">Since glibmm 2.22:</a></b></dt><dd></dd></dl>
 
249
<dl class="since_2_22"><dt><b><a class="el" href="since_2_22.html#_since_2_22000074">Since glibmm 2.22:</a></b></dt><dd></dd></dl>
250
250
<dl class="return"><dt><b>Returns:</b></dt><dd><em>srv's</em> service name. </dd></dl>
251
251
 
252
252
</div>
426
426
 
427
427
<p>Set's the URI scheme used to resolve proxies. </p>
428
428
<p>By default, the service name is used as scheme.</p>
429
 
<dl class="since_2_26"><dt><b><a class="el" href="since_2_26.html#_since_2_26000210">Since glibmm 2.26:</a></b></dt><dd></dd></dl>
 
429
<dl class="since_2_26"><dt><b><a class="el" href="since_2_26.html#_since_2_26000215">Since glibmm 2.26:</a></b></dt><dd></dd></dl>
430
430
<dl><dt><b>Parameters:</b></dt><dd>
431
431
  <table class="params">
432
432
    <tr><td class="paramname">scheme</td><td>A URI scheme. </td></tr>
475
475
</div>
476
476
</div>
477
477
</div>
478
 
<hr class="footer"/><address class="footer"><small>Generated on Tue Feb 7 2012 10:24:14 for glibmm by&#160;
 
478
<hr class="footer"/><address class="footer"><small>Generated on Tue Feb 21 2012 15:17:59 for glibmm by&#160;
479
479
<a href="http://www.doxygen.org/index.html">
480
480
<img class="footer" src="doxygen.png" alt="doxygen"/></a> 1.7.4 </small></address>
481
481
</body>